About
Dr. Thormeier earned his medical education at Michigan State University in East Lansing, Michigan. He completed his internal medicine residency at Botsford Hospital in Farmington Hills, Michigan, and his interventional cardiology and general cardiology fellowships at Sparrow Hospital in Lansing, Michigan. When asked about his philosophy of care, Dr. Thormeier said,
“I believe in providing the most up-to-date, evidence-based medical care to my patients. The most important part of the doctor-patient relationship is building trust and allowing patients and families to feel involved in their care, in order for them to make fully informed decisions.”
His clinical interests include percutaneous coronary intervention, transcatheter aortic valve replacement (TAVR) and structural heart interventions. In his free time, Dr. Thormeier enjoys spending time with his wife and kids, exercise, golfing and playing basketball.
